Interactive Retail Installation

This is a multi-stage retail experience consisting of a dual-touchscreen ordering app and a 360° touchless product rotation. My goal was to merge physical retail with digital precision.

My Workflow & Process

Interactive Development: With VS Code I followed structured development instructions to meet the dual-screen and touchless interactive UI/UX goals.

Asset Creation & Photography: I shot a 15-frame image sequence for the 360° view and created accompanying silhouette "Navigation Indicator" images to track rotation progress.

Motion Graphics & Video: Using After Effects and Premiere Pro, I produced looping promotional videos for the "Screen Saver" mode. These included fashion-based motion graphics and a screen recording of the interaction to guide users on how to "Tap to Begin." I produced stop-point video overlays and highlight videos that trigger based on user gestures. These videos feature seamless infinite loops and animated schematics to explain product features without physical contact.

Technical Skills & Tools

Pre-Production & Branding: I established a cohesive visual identity by creating a full brand book. This included defining typography, color palettes, and UI elements to ensure a consistent look across both the promotional screen savers and the interactive catalogue.

This project required a professional-grade workflow. I used Adobe Illustrator to design the precision vector graphics and schematics that were later brought to life in After Effects. To ensure the brand identity felt real, I utilized Adobe Photoshop to realistically apply logos onto clothing samples and refine the images captured with a Canon SL3 DSLR in the photography studio.
